Raspberry Pi. Общие вопросы. Часть 3 (тема закрыта)
|
|
Admin | Дата: Среда, 20.09.2017, 07:05 | Сообщение # 1 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Продолжение темы. Предыдущие темы форума по общим вопросам системы домашней автоматизации смотрите здесь:
Часть первая Часть вторая Чат Телеграмм
Наша группа в Facebook. Присоединяйтесь!
Сообщение отредактировал Zoolu - Суббота, 03.03.2018, 17:58 |
|
| |
Admin | Дата: Воскресенье, 29.07.2018, 17:02 | Сообщение # 441 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Уважаемые форумчане! Обращаюсь к тем, кого интересует дальнейшее развитие WebHomePi. Я уже говорил, что готовится глобальное обновление системы. Это и поддержка протокола MQTT, перевод системы на работу с базами данных, полная переработка принципа работы скриптов с датчиками, возможность простой адаптации и настройки системы под конкретные требования пользователей. Скажу без излишней скромности, что объем работы просто огромный, а времени, особенно летом, как всегда в обрез. Значит, в чем вопрос:
В новой версии системы планируется главную страницу сделать по принципу планировки дома (квартиры), на которой пользователем будут размещаться объекты контроля и управления - выше я уже писал об этом. Следовательно, таких планов может быть огромное количество. Поэтому, неплохо было бы сформировать хотя бы небольшую базу таких планировок. Разумеется, я мог бы нарисовать и самостоятельно целую кучу неких "абстрактных планов", но кому нужна эта бессмысленная работа - в любом случае все здесь очень индивидуально. Так что если у вас есть желание принять участие в дальнейшем развитии проекта - присылайте свои планировки, добавим их в систему.
Требования к картинкам планировок - разрешение не менее 800х460 (или пропорционально выше), формат - jpg. Для образца на рис 2 и 3 приведены две планировки. Наиболее оптимальная программа для рисования - Sweet Home 3D (конечно, подойдет и любой другой графический редактор.)


|
|
| |
Николай | Дата: Воскресенье, 29.07.2018, 17:58 | Сообщение # 442 |
Группа: Пользователи
Сообщений: 579
Статус: Offline
| Интересная программа будем осваивать
|
|
| |
Admin | Дата: Вторник, 31.07.2018, 08:05 | Сообщение # 443 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Реализовал поддержку функции "Drag-and-drop" на мобильных (с сенсорным экраном) устройствах. Ранее объекты можно было перетаскивать по "холсту" только с помощью мышки.
Ну и жду ваших вариантов планировок. Николай, кстати пример не очень удачный - на плане в аксонометрической проекции, да еще и загроможденной мебелью, размещать датчики и кнопки будет очень неудобно.
|
|
| |
AlexAW | Дата: Вторник, 31.07.2018, 09:11 | Сообщение # 444 |
Группа: Пользователи
Сообщений: 310
Статус: Offline
| Цитата Admin (  ) готовится глобальное обновление системы. Михаил, а стоит ли создавать такую базу планов? Все равно все не создать и все не учесть. Может лучше максимально уделить внимание на создание простого инструментария создания интерактивной страницы управления (добавить возможность положить фон, выбор иконок для органов управления итд итп? И поработать над созданием подробной и понятной инструкции. На мой взгляд лучше поработать над качеством "удочки" А над "рыбкой" пусть уж пользователь сам потрудится! Каждый будет создавать интерфейс на свой вкус под свою конфигурацию узлов управления и контроля, из кубиков которые предложит система. (ИМХО) (пример - возможности создания и оформления страниц групп в ВКонтакте )
А потом можно уже организовать некую "выставку" вариантов оформления созданных интерфейсов, где такие пользователи как я например могли бы подсмотреть понравившиеся варианты оформления )))
Сообщение отредактировал AlexAW - Вторник, 31.07.2018, 09:13 |
|
| |
Admin | Дата: Вторник, 31.07.2018, 10:25 | Сообщение # 445 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Цитата AlexAW (  ) Михаил, а стоит ли создавать такую базу планов? Все равно все не создать и все не учесть. Я об этом и говорил выше, что не хочу "дурной" работы. Поэтому и предложит тем, кто пользуется или планирует использовать WebHomePi разработать свои варианты. Потому что "базовый набор" (папка с чертежами планировок) должен быть хотя бы для того, что бы потом вместо него загрузить свои варианты. Другими словами, базовый блок должен присутствовать в алгоритме работы программы.
Интерфейс будет построен таким образом, что пользователь последовательно "прокручивает" с просмотром, например, 10 вариантов планов. Подошел вариант - сохраняем и используем его. Нет подходящих вариантов - тупо заменили в папке "Plans" хоть все 10 вариантов планов на свои. И вот именно поэтому я не вижу необходимости вводить в WebHomePi графический редактор - все равно он до уровня того же Sweet Home 3D не дотянет. Проще нарисовать план в нормальном редакторе и потом загрузить в систему.
Цитата AlexAW (  ) И поработать над созданием подробной и понятной инструкции. Не знаю, тут уж как получится (я про систему в целом). К сожалению, я не могу один полноценно тянуть проект как разработчик, программист, схемотехник, дизайнер и технический автор. Поэтому, as it is
|
|
| |
Admin | Дата: Вторник, 31.07.2018, 19:21 | Сообщение # 446 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Цитата Admin (  ) Интерфейс будет построен таким образом, что пользователь последовательно "прокручивает" с просмотром, например, 10 вариантов планов.
Но как говорится, лучше всех объяснений один раз увидеть.... Демоверсия:
|
|
| |
AlexAW | Дата: Среда, 01.08.2018, 06:01 | Сообщение # 447 |
Группа: Пользователи
Сообщений: 310
Статус: Offline
| Я так понимаю после настройки странички дальнейшее передвижение органов управления блокируется? А можно вместо кнопок меняющих цвет подставить какие то свои иконки, например светящаяся и не светящаяся лампочка, открытый и закрытый вентиь итд итп?
|
|
| |
Admin | Дата: Среда, 01.08.2018, 06:21 | Сообщение # 448 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Цитата AlexAW (  ) Я так понимаю после настройки странички дальнейшее передвижение органов управления блокируется? Кнопкой "Запись" мы только записываем координаты объектов и выбранный план в базу для их размещение при загрузке страницы. После записи объекты можно продолжать двигать как угодно. Но после новой загрузки или обновления страницы они вернутся в положение, при котором была проведена запись.
Цитата AlexAW (  ) А можно вместо кнопок меняющих цвет подставить какие то свои иконки, например светящаяся и не светящаяся лампочка, открытый и закрытый вентиь итд итп? Видимо, будет можно  Просто я еще пока не ставил такой задачи. И в таком случае очень желательно иконку сделать "конфигурируемой" - т.е. изменять отображение одного выхода в разных вариантах - лампочка, вентиль, штора, протечка и т.д.
|
|
| |
AlexAW | Дата: Среда, 01.08.2018, 09:19 | Сообщение # 449 |
Группа: Пользователи
Сообщений: 310
Статус: Offline
| Цитата Admin (  ) Видимо, будет можно Это будет весьма полезно! С помощью переключаемых иконок страничку можно будет сделать более наглядной....
|
|
| |
Admin | Дата: Суббота, 04.08.2018, 13:16 | Сообщение # 450 |
 Admin
Группа: Администраторы
Сообщений: 4260
Статус: Offline
| Цитата Admin (  ) И еще на тему Аликэкспресса. Уже фактически на подходе у меня вот такой девайс. Хочу установить дополнительно к существующему электросчетчику. У существующего съем информации по RS485 сделан довольно специфически, поэтому сейчас приходится пользоваться дополнительной сервисной программой. Да и лучше вообще полностью отвязаться от расчетного учета во избежание лишнего геморроя с энергосбытом. К сожалению, за всеми этими доработками, о которых я писал выше, руки до электросчетчика пока не доходят. Планирую все-таки не шарахаться со стороны в сторону, а сначала "добить" до конца центральный модуль, а потом уже вплотную заняться RS485, в т.ч. разобраться и с проблемой непонятной работы контроллеров в последней версии.
|
|
| |